Shelf life extension of dragonfruit (Hylocereus sp.) through some advanced techniques: A review

Author(s):
Shourov Dutta and Manoranjan Neog
Abstract:
Dragonfruit (Hylocereus sp.) is an exotic fruit belonging to the Cactaceae family. The fruit has been recently hit the Indian markets and successfully grabbed the attention of almost every individual. The fruit is potentially rich in antioxidants and possesses many health benefits. Presently the fruit is fetching a good price but due to low shelf life one cannot store it for long. Therefore, a technique has to be developed through which it can be stored for a considerable period of time to fetch desired returns. Under such circumstances, a review has been carried out to collect and gather information on advancement techniques to extend the shelf life of dragonfruit to pave the way for the researcher to conduct studies and develop an ideal method to prolong the shelf life of the fruits during storage.
